Помощь по регулярному выражению

DmKa

Client
Регистрация
24.09.2017
Сообщения
126
Благодарностей
16
Баллы
18
Прошу помощи по регулярке.

Парсю ссылки на странице вида
<a href="/Building/ViewUKServFact?pk=2ed9c723-b797-458c-9868-34248f5c7da0&amp;ps_pk=9793ba13-fdc3-4f99-b7d9-cdf42794d8cd" class="moderlLink">Просмотр</a>

В конструкторе прекрасно работает (?<=<a\ href=").*(?="\ class="moderlLink">Просмотр</a>)
Добавляю в проект - DOM , парсить результат = не ловить эту конструкцию. Ошибки не выдает. Результат пустой.

Все иные элементы (кроме этих внутренних ссылок) нормально парсются.
 

orka13

Client
Регистрация
07.05.2015
Сообщения
2 177
Благодарностей
2 184
Баллы
113
Может таким какие-то символы при копировании с DOM в конструктор теряются. Ты поставь кубик проверки на нахождение пустого значения. И если пустое, то запиши DOM в файл черерез обычный зеновский кубик, содержимое кубика:
Код:
{-Page.Dom-}
Ну и скинь нам его для проверки сюда.
 

DmKa

Client
Регистрация
24.09.2017
Сообщения
126
Благодарностей
16
Баллы
18
Сорри ... я только учусь :-)

В общем (методом тыка) использовал DOM и именно эта ссылка никак не парсилась.
Сменил на Source и ссылка начала нормально парсится.
 

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)